## Changed defaults

Heads up: the Ledgerline tax-rate lookup cache now defaults to a 15-minute TTL instead of 24 hours. Turns out rates in the Veldt County sandbox were going stale mid-demo, which was embarrassing. Eviction is now LRU rather than FIFO, and the cache warms on boot. If you're reviewing, check that nothing hardcodes the old TTL. The new defaults land as follows.

deployment values, bajop-taweg:
holwyn:
  log_level: debug
  metrics_host: metrics.holwyn.zemvarsys.internal
  pool_size: 32

Step 4: Configure Widegap, the diff viewer for large files. In the release env file, set WIDEGAP_MAX_FILE_MB=250 and WIDEGAP_CHUNK_STRATEGY=rolling so multi-gig diffs stream instead of loading whole. Widegap fetches blobs from the Cravenmoor artifact store, which needs its access credential set on the line that follows.

env line for fajop-taguf: VAULT_KEY20=82a8caa7b14c704c3638

Hey all — quick note before the sync: the orphaned-resource sweeper on Tarnfield staging is live and already reclaimed about 300 dangling volumes. It's dry-run in prod until Thursday. Ping the infra room if your service holds resources without owner tags. The sweeper binary we deployed traces back to the build below.

session token of kahog-bahif = htk9_f63daec35